Job description

The Assistant Technical Director (ATD) reports to the Head of Computer Graphics for Film & Episodic. The ATD may perform a diverse series of technical support and engineering functions in order to ensure the smooth running of our film visual effects projects.
 
Responsibilities:
  • Supporting or troubleshooting the pipeline and workflow tools
  • Providing in-person technical assistance to people in creative departments such as Animation
  • Managing data on a large networked file system
  • Managing computer resources according to production departments

Job requirements

Essential Skills:

  • A degree in Computer Science, Digital Art or a similar related field
  • A strong knowledge of Linux and Unix
  • Previous experience of shell scripting
  • Strong problem solving skills
  • Excellent communication skills
  • The ability to work well in a collaborative environment
Desirable Skills:
  • Previous experience in visual effects, CG animation or video game production
  • Experience with a variety of commercial graphics applications such as Maya and Nuke
  • This is an entry level position aimed at technical graduates looking to break into the world of visual effects.
